This multimodal neuroimaging dataset investigates the neural mechanisms of metacognition—the ability to assess decision confidence—by isolating postdecisional from decisional contributions. Healthy volunteers performed perceptual judgments and observed decisions while reporting confidence, with concurrent electroencephalography and functional magnetic resonance imaging recordings. The study reveals dissociable neural correlates of confidence in prefrontal regions and proposes a computational model explaining how decision commitment enhances metacognitive performance.

This dataset contains 128-channel EEG recordings from 20 observers (19 included in final analysis) viewing object images at 3.33 Hz to investigate how contextual associations, perceptual attributes, and conceptual properties of objects are represented in neural activity. One participant was excluded due to a technical error in EEG recording. Time-resolved neural decoding was applied to disentangle these distinct representational dimensions from the EEG signals.

The Brain, Body, and Behaviour Dataset (Experiment 1) is a multimodal neuroimaging dataset comprising eye-tracking recordings from 27 subjects across two sessions during educational video viewing. Subjects watched five informative videos under two conditions: an attentive condition with post-video comprehension testing, and a distracted condition with concurrent cognitive load (backward counting). The dataset includes gaze coordinates, pupil size, blinks, saccades, and fixations, along with behavioral questionnaires assessing domain knowledge and memory retention, providing a resource for studying attention, learning, and cognitive engagement during multimedia presentation.
